Tinh Loi Garment Company Limited is in need of recruiting 2,000 garment workers to work at two factories in Lai Vu Industrial Park and Nam Sach Industrial Park.

At this time, most businesses are stepping up production, meeting order progress and completing annual plans. The demand for labor recruitment is therefore high. However, the labor market is recording a situation where supply cannot meet demand, causing many businesses to have difficulty in recruiting.

Recruitment demand increased sharply

The end of the third quarter and the beginning of the fourth quarter of each year is the peak production and business period for enterprises. In many industrial parks in the city and neighboring provinces, the demand for labor recruitment is increasing significantly.

JCV Co., Ltd. in Trang Due Industrial Park currently has more than 1,000 workers working on artificial nail production lines serving the beauty industry. To meet the schedule for large orders at the end of the year, the company needs to add about 300 unskilled workers. The basic salary is nearly 6 million VND/month, with allowances of 1 - 2 million VND, seniority allowances, production bonuses, free meals and social insurance from the probationary period. However, after nearly a week of announcing the recruitment, the number of workers applying is quite small.

At VSIP Industrial Park, Maple Company Limited is recruiting about 600 more workers to serve year-end orders. Despite committing to a modern working environment, an average income of 8-20 million VND/month and full benefits, the recruitment results have not met expectations.

Similarly, Tinh Loi Garment Company Limited needs to recruit 2,000 garment workers to work at two factories in Lai Vu Industrial Park and Nam Sach Industrial Park. According to Mr. Pham Dinh Hoa, Chairman of the company's Trade Union, the company regularly recruits new employees with many attractive policies such as: special bonuses for highly skilled workers; support for productivity, gasoline, accommodation, allowances for women with young children... However, the labor supply still cannot meet the demand.

Mr. Ho Hai, Deputy Director of Hai Phong Employment Service Center, said that businesses are constantly in need of new recruitment and additional labor, especially in the last months of the year, this demand is increasing. In particular, businesses in the fields of garment, footwear, electronic components, etc. are in need of recruiting a large number of unskilled workers.

At the regular job fair in August 2025, 15 businesses registered to recruit nearly 4,000 workers. Some companies have high recruitment needs, such as: Regina Miracle International Vietnam Co., Ltd. needs up to 1,800 sewing and inspection workers, Jasan Vietnam needs 710 workers, Maple Company needs to add 600 workers... However, many businesses have not recruited enough to meet their needs.

Strengthening supply-demand connection through multiple channels

Despite the large and vibrant recruitment demand, the reality is that the labor market is still unable to meet it. Faced with this situation, many businesses are proactively diversifying recruitment channels to reach candidates.

Workers participate in the job fair at the City Employment Service Center at the end of August 2025.

At JCV Company Limited, in addition to participating in job fairs organized by the authorities, the company also posts recruitment through the official website and fanpage. Thanks to that, about 100 people come to submit their applications or interact online every day. Makalot Garment Company Limited also recruits through many channels, such as: social networks, websites, coordinating with schools, job fairs, distributing leaflets, posting notices at boarding houses, and going to remote areas to introduce jobs. “From now until the end of the year, the number of orders is very large. The company has more than 6,000 employees and needs to recruit more positions. Each employee when starting work will receive a bonus of 2 - 7 million VND, an average income of 9 - 15 million VND/month, and support for raising young children. These policies both attract workers and retain employees for a long time,” said Mr. Kevin Lee, Deputy General Director of Makalot Garment Company Limited Vietnam.

Currently, the City Employment Service Center is operating 4 reputable job information channels, including: website vieclamhaiphong.net, vieclamhaiduong.vn, fanpage " Hai Duong Jobs" and "Hai Phong Employment Service Center". In addition, the center also connects through other social networking sites, such as: zalo, youtube, tiktok. These platforms help workers easily access recruitment information and submit applications quickly, saving time and costs.

At the center's trading sessions, businesses post recruitment for a variety of positions, such as: sewing workers, plastic workers, electronic components, sales - marketing staff, technicians, handicraft workers, drivers, etc. Thereby, creating conditions for workers, including people with disabilities, to find jobs that suit their abilities and aspirations.

Mr. Ho Hai, Deputy Director of Hai Phong Employment Service Center, added that from now until the end of the year, the labor market will continue to be vibrant. Many fields tend to have higher recruitment, especially unskilled, seasonal and part-time workers to meet the production needs for Tet.

To meet the recruitment needs, connecting businesses and workers, in the coming time, the center will continue to expand connection forms such as online trading floors, online job fairs, and develop more social networking platforms. At the same time, strengthen coordination with schools to access young, high-quality labor sources.

From the beginning of the year to August 2025, the city organized nearly 50 job fairs, attracting more than 600 businesses to participate with a total recruitment demand of nearly 138,000 workers. However, the number of workers supplied only reached about 85,000, equivalent to 62% of the demand.
